diff --git a/flatpak/org.fn2006.PollyMC.yml b/flatpak/org.fn2006.PollyMC.yml index efbe8b436..fe5a10eb5 100644 --- a/flatpak/org.fn2006.PollyMC.yml +++ b/flatpak/org.fn2006.PollyMC.yml @@ -32,6 +32,8 @@ finish-args: - --filesystem=xdg-run/app/com.discordapp.Discord:create # Mod drag&drop - --filesystem=xdg-download:ro + - --env=PATH=/app/bin:/usr/bin:/app/utils/gamescope/bin:/app/utils/mangohud/bin + - --env=VK_LAYER_PATH=/usr/lib/extensions/vulkan/share/vulkan/implicit_layer.d cleanup: - /lib/libGLU* @@ -167,3 +169,8 @@ modules: path: prime-run - type: file path: pollymc + + - name: extensions + buildsystem: simple + build-commands: + - mkdir -p ${FLATPAK_DEST}/utils/{gamescope,mangohud} diff --git a/flatpak/pollymc b/flatpak/pollymc index 84813bccf..589bbc643 100644 --- a/flatpak/pollymc +++ b/flatpak/pollymc @@ -5,7 +5,4 @@ for i in {0..9}; do test -S "$XDG_RUNTIME_DIR"/discord-ipc-"$i" || ln -sf {app/com.discordapp.Discord,"$XDG_RUNTIME_DIR"}/discord-ipc-"$i"; done -export PATH="${PATH}${PATH:+:}/usr/lib/extensions/vulkan/gamescope/bin:/usr/lib/extensions/vulkan/MangoHud/bin" -export VK_LAYER_PATH="/usr/lib/extensions/vulkan/share/vulkan/implicit_layer.d/" - exec /app/bin/pollyrun "$@"